Medicago Sativa Seed Powder
Medicago Sativa Seed Powder is a cosmetic ingredient used as a skin conditioning agent. It is used in 44 products in our dataset. It is regulated in the EU (listed in a Cosmetics Regulation annex).
| INCI name | MEDICAGO SATIVA SEED POWDER |
| Function | SKIN CONDITIONING |
| CAS number | 84082-36-0 |
| EC number | 281-984-0 |
| Prevalence | 44 products (0.05% of dataset) |
| Most used in | Skincare |
| EU status | Restricted (annex ) |
